Is Todmorden a nice place to live?
Yes, Todmorden is a very good place to live. We've given it a liveable rating of B+. This means it ranks highly among places in West Yorkshire.
How safe is Todmorden?
Todmorden has a high crime rate for a Yorkshire and the Humber town, with around 94 recorded crimes per 1,000 people a year. This is 26% above the national average, and about average for West Yorkshire.
What are the best schools in Todmorden?
Todmorden has 8 schools nearby. Schools rated Good by Ofsted include Colden Junior and Infant School, St Joseph's Roman Catholic Voluntary Academy, Todmorden CofE J, I & N School. Note: 1 school is currently rated as Requires Improvement.
What are the demographics of Todmorden?
The majority of residents in Todmorden identify as White (British) (89%). Most residents were born in the United Kingdom (95%). The area has a mix of religious beliefs with no single faith forming a majority.
